Chapter 66 The Hidden Strength

Aika's POV
After seeing Lilith, we left him to have a private conversation with Emma.
Axel was with me for a while, but then he left, and I wasn’t sure where he went. Eventually, I found myself alone in the midst of the festival.
Suddenly, Andy appeared and approached me. “Are you here by yourself, Aika?”
“Yes, it seems so,” I replied, scratching my cheek with my index finger.
“Come on, let’s enjoy ourselves. Opportunities like this don’t come often,” he suggested, and we began to stroll through the festival.
Andy is a young man proficient in medicine, though his physical stature does not match his medical prowess. At 19 years old and standing 168 cm tall, he has an average build. His hair and eyes are both a striking shade of orange. While not remarkably handsome, Andy represents the quintessence of an ordinary person.
As Andy and I were walking, we encountered Vaisyas, the usually scowling and irritable Vaisyas who seemed to have transformed into a princess with a beauty akin to that of a goddess.
Vaisyas has jet-black hair and shimmering violet eyes. At 19 years old and standing 163 cm tall, her perpetual frown often deterred men from approaching her, but today, she was smiling and looked stunningly beautiful.
"You look beautiful today, Vaisyas," Andy remarked as we approached her.
"Stop joking around," Vaisyas replied, looking to the side and down, seemingly shy.
"Come on, there’s nothing to be embarrassed about. If you smiled more often, you’d be even more beautiful, though you’ve always been beautiful," I chimed in.
"Enough already, I'm getting embarrassed by what you’re saying," she said.
Andy and I exchanged glances and then joined Vaisyas, continuing our walk together.
"Wow, it's really crowded," Andy commented as the three of us, including Vaisyas, walked along.
"You should be used to it by now; we've been doing this for two years," Vaisyas replied.
"Wow!!! Look, there are rice balls over there!" Andy exclaimed and dashed toward the rice ball vendor.
"This guy never changes," Vaisyas murmured, pressing her hand to her forehead and shaking her head.
"Just let him be," I chuckled.
We caught up with Andy, who generously handed each of us a rice ball.
As we munched on our rice balls, we walked towards a quieter area to talk.
"These are really good," Andy remarked, eating eagerly like a child tasting rice balls for the first time.
"By the way, Aika, about Kill, haven't you moved on from him yet?" Vaisyas suddenly asked.
Her question caught me off-guard, and I looked down, struggling to find an immediate response. "I'd like to, but it's hard," I said, looking up at Vaisyas with a smile.
"Yes, it's really tough," she agreed.
"Why don’t you just find a new boyfriend to get over him faster?" Andy interjected.
Vaisyas gave him a playful smack on the head. "Fool, that would make it even harder for her to forget Kill if she’s looking at her new boyfriend without feeling anything."
Andy just scratched his head and grinned. "Heh, right, I guess."
"I’ll leave you two for a bit; I need to buy something," Vaisyas said, then stood up and walked away.
As Vaisyas walked away, a group of inebriated men approached us. There were five of them.
"Hey, miss, why don't you join us? We'll make your evening enjoyable, right guys?" one of the men called out to me.
"Yes," his companions agreed in unison, bursting into laughter.
Andy and I stood up quickly. "Hey, miss, is this little boy your boyfriend?" they jeered, pointing at Andy and moving closer.
"Stay back, or you'll get hurt," Andy warned them.
"Huh? Who's going to get hurt? We're from the Lunar Ward, and we're supposed to be scared? Are you joking?" one of the men laughed derisively.
"So, miss, are you coming with us to have a good time tonight?" another man insisted.
I wanted to fight back but felt powerless against them. Just as one of the men was about to grab me, Andy threw a punch but missed.
"What was that? Kid?" The man smirked and punched Andy in the face.
The force of the blow sent Andy flying.
"Stop it, that's enough!" I yelled.
They lifted Andy up and threw him to the ground, and when he couldn't get up, they started beating him.
"Stop it! Do you even deserve to call yourselves the Lunar Ward?" I screamed at them.
"What do we care, come on, let's have fun, miss." The man approached me, and just as he was about to touch me, someone grabbed his arm, stopping him.
I looked up to see Axel. "She clearly doesn't want to go with you, does she?" Axel said firmly.
"And who are you?" the man retorted.
The man tried to free his arm, but Axel let go voluntarily.
"There seems to be a fight here," a woman observed aloud, and a crowd began to gather, watching the scene unfold.
Axel stood face to face with the men from the Lunar Ward.
"We are the Lunar Ward, you got a problem with that?" one of the men spat, nearly nose to nose with Axel.
"Stop it, Axel, you don't stand a chance against them," I pleaded.
Axel and the man stared each other down, but Axel remained calm, unflinching in the face of the confrontation.
"Aika?" I turned around as Vaisyas reappeared. "What's happening here?"
"These rude men came over and harassed me," I explained.
Conrad and Emily also arrived. "What's going on here, Aika?" Emily asked.
"They harassed her," Vaisyas said, and when she asked where Andy was, I pointed him out. They saw he was badly beaten and carried him over to us.
Emma and Lilith joined us shortly after. 
"What's happening here, Aika?" Emma inquired.
"These Lunar Ward guys harassed me," I responded, and Emma immediately embraced me in support.
I looked over to Axel, who was still locked in a standoff with one of the men. As the man grabbed Axel's shirt and tried to lift him, Axel kicked out, pinning him to the ground with incredible force.
Another attacker charged at Axel, but he dodged smoothly, pushing the man gently aside and spotting a wooden sword on the ground. He kicked it up into the air, caught it, and struck the attacker on the head so powerfully that the sword shattered.
As another man rushed him, Axel kicked another wooden sword into the air and impaled the man in the stomach gently enough to halt his charge, then smashed the sword into the man's face, breaking it once again.
When a third man lunged, Axel met him head-on, poking the assailant's eyes with his index and middle fingers before kicking him upwards. Axel spun and delivered a devastating kick, driving the man into the ground.
Only one was left, and as he charged, Axel raised his right foot. As the man drew close, Axel kicked him squarely in the face, sending him flying.
We all stood in shock at Axel's swift and effortless defeat of the Lunar Ward thugs.
"He's incredible... So powerful," Lilith remarked, awestruck by Axel's prowess.
Axel approached us, lifting Andy's battered body with ease and carrying him to Gabby for swift healing.
After that, once Andy was back on his feet and well again, we returned to the festival, fully immersing ourselves in the joyous atmosphere. Moments later, the announcement was set to be made, revealing which of the Zodiacs had earned the highest and most points.
